If you mean just a raised bit of grass then surely it's passable by default unless you make it impassable?
No, sloped tiles of any terrain that can usually be walked on will become blocked automatically by KaM if the slope is too great. If they are sloped a medium amount they will be able to be walked on but not able to be built on. If they are only sloped a little bit they can be walk and built on.
